六、遍历测试

1、使用 Monkey 2、使用AppCrawler (1)启动Appium (2)运行AppCrawler
分类: 其他 发布时间: 05-28 20:54 阅读次数: 0

scrapy post请求 request payload 请求

# payload 请求方式 yield scrapy.Request(url=url, method='POST', dont_filter=True, meta={ 'xx': 'dd'
分类: 其他 发布时间: 05-28 20:54 阅读次数: 0

GRPC概述

1. 概述 促成了 RPC 发展的是微服务概念的兴起。单体应用体量过大造成的代码管理问题,通过拆分公共模块或者功能模块为独立个体降低了开发难度和功能管理难度。 Rest Api 也能满足上述不同服务个体间的联系,但是通过 Get 或者 post 方式的 Http 请求天生带来的问题是大量无用的冗余数据和连接处理带来了性能不必要的损失。尽管通过类似 socket 的进程间通信方式也能解决上述问题,但是 socket 的自由度除了带来了使用上的方便,必然带来了一个问题,那就是缺乏统一的数据格式的约
分类: 其他 发布时间: 05-28 20:39 阅读次数: 0

JAVA运算符(未完待续)

1. 重点: + - * / % ++ -- = == & && | || 三元运算符 2. 非重点: > < >= <= != += -= *= /= %= >> << + 加号 作用:数学运算 拼接 (类型转换) 如果是字符串和数字之间做了+号操作,称为拼接,如果是数字之间的操作叫运算 连接符要注意的事项:任何类型的数据与字符串使用连接符连接时,结果都是字符串的数据类型  -(负号、减)   *(乘)   /(除):做除法时求得的结果取整 %(取余/取模):所求出的结果取余数 = 赋值 如
分类: 其他 发布时间: 05-28 20:39 阅读次数: 0

5.2逻辑语言vs逻辑演算

5语法与逻辑 5.1一阶谓词逻辑 5.2逻辑语言与逻辑演算 从莱布尼茨的通用语言到弗雷格的概念文字,逻辑学家对逻辑的看法,首先是让逻辑成为一门语言,在概念性应用的领域,可以替代自然语言。较近的努力包括了德裔美籍逻辑学家、哲学家卡尔纳普(Paul Rudolf Carnap,1891.5-1970.9)的逻辑句法。卡尔纳普把逻辑视为句法问题,他于1934年出版了《语言的逻辑句法》《Logical Syntax of Language》一书,提出了一种形式的语言,这种形式语言基于句法的规则产生出合
分类: 其他 发布时间: 05-28 20:39 阅读次数: 0

三、Zookeeper简介

一、简介 zookeeper 主要使用场景:分布式系统的分布式协同服务。协同工作就是通过某种方式,让着节点的信息能够同步和共享,依赖于进程间的通信。通信方式有俩种. 通过网络进行信息共享 现实工作中,leader在会议上会吧任务分配下去,组员通过leader的命令或者邮件知道自己要干什么。当有任务变化时,leader会单独告诉组员,或者再次召开会议。信息通过人与人的沟通直接完成传递。 通过共享存储 现实中leader.吧项目上传到svn,组员拉取代码,然后干活。其中svn就是共享存储。 二、Z
分类: 其他 发布时间: 05-28 20:38 阅读次数: 0

1.二进制安装mysql5.7

创建mysql用户,并设置为不可登陆 [root@db01 ~]# useradd -s /sbin/nologin mysql 创建软件目录和数据存储目录,并挂载一块磁盘到数据库存储目录 [root@db01 ~]# mkdir /application [root@db01 ~]# mkdir /data #格式化新加的磁盘 [root@db01 ~]# mkfs.xfs /dev/sdc #查看磁盘UUID [root@db01 ~]# blkid #开机挂载磁盘 [root@db01
分类: 其他 发布时间: 05-28 20:38 阅读次数: 0

关于神经网络文献的一些用词

来源于: 关于神经网络文献的一些用词 不一致的说法   这个最明显的代表就是损失函数loss function,这个还有两个说法是跟它完全一致的意思,分别是残差函数error function,以及代价函数cost function。loss function是目前深度学习里用的较多的一种说法,caffe里也是这么叫的。cost function则是Ng在coursera教学视频里用到的统一说法。这三者都是同一个意思,都是优化问题所需要求解的方程。虽然在使用的时候不做规定,但是在听到各种讲解时
分类: 其他 发布时间: 05-28 20:38 阅读次数: 0

文件内容查看

文件内容查看 Linux系统中使用以下命令来查看文件的内容: cat 从第1行开始显示文件内容---读文章、或读取配置文件等 tac 从最后1行开始显示---是cat的倒写 nl 显示时会有行号 more 一页一页的显示文件内容【空格--翻页、enter--下一行、:f显示当前光标行号、q--退出命令】 less 与 more类似,但比more更好的是,可以往前翻页【空格--翻页、上下键--翻动页面、q--退出命令 /xxx --向下查找字符、?xxx --向上查找字符、n --继续寻下一个、
分类: 其他 发布时间: 05-28 20:38 阅读次数: 0

[转载] Link prefetch

本来想翻译的但是有人翻译了,还是转过来吧。原文《HTML5 Link Prefetching》,译文《使用HTML5的页面资源预加载(Link prefetch)功能加速你的页面加载速度》 简介 不管是浏览器的开发者还是普通web应用的开发者,他们都在做一个共同的努力:让Web浏览有更快的速度感觉。有很多已知的技术都可以让你的网站速度变得更快:使用CSS sprites,使用图片优化工具,使用.htaccess设置页面头信息和缓存时间,JavaScript压缩,使用CDN等。我曾经介绍过本站上
分类: 其他 发布时间: 05-28 20:38 阅读次数: 0

1.5linux基本操作命令----ls

(1) ll命令是 ls -l的别名格式 drwxr-xr-x 第一个字符表示的文件类型: d:目录文件 l:链接文件 b:块设备文件 c:字符设备文件 p:管道文件 -: 表示普通文件 后面的9个字符每3个为一组,分别代表文件所有者、文件所有者所在用户组、其它用户对文 件拥有的权限。每组中“r”、“w”、“x”三个字符分别代表读、写、执行的权限, 若没有其中的任何一个权限则用“-”表示。执行的权限有两个字符可选,最常见的一个 是“x”代表可执行,另一个是“s”代表套接口文件。 紧接着的数字“
分类: 其他 发布时间: 05-28 20:38 阅读次数: 0

硅晶圆直接键合

0 前言   在百度上搜了一下“晶元键合”,发现这方面系统性的学习资料真的太少了。也许是关注这方面的人不多吧,导致在使用的时候造成了很大的不便。   之前推过一篇“晶元键合概述”, 是参考外文著作从整体上大致概括了一遍晶元键合技术,由于著作篇幅过长,而撰写博文的时间很挤,导致文章不了了之。这周将耕耘几篇关于晶元键合的技术学习笔记,供相关朋友学习交流。   另外,笔者也属于学习者,内容有错误和不足之处请多多指教。 1.直接晶圆键合概述   晶圆直接键合法是通过化学键合而在两个面之间产生密合的方法
分类: 其他 发布时间: 05-28 20:38 阅读次数: 0

Apache poi导出excel的一个工具类,同时进行了列宽中文兼容

直接上代码 import java.io.File; import java.io.FileNotFoundException; import java.io.FileOutputStream; import java.io.IOException; import java.sql.ResultSet; import java.sql.SQLException; import java.util.HashMap; import java.util.Map; import org
分类: 其他 发布时间: 05-28 20:38 阅读次数: 0

四行shell脚本实现Zabbix_server 的高可用

高可用:保障业务出现故障的时候,进行快速的切换,从而不影响到业务的正常运转。 VIP(虚拟IP):高可用技术离不开VIP,高可用的原理其实就是用户通过VIP访问业务,而VIP会映射到对应的服务器IP。 默认情况下,客户端通过192.168.74.150的IP映射到192.168.74.149这台主zabbix的服务,如果主zabbix_server服务器关机了,那么客户端继续使用192.168.74.150的IP就会映射到备用zabbix_server(192.168.74.148)这台服务。
分类: 其他 发布时间: 05-28 20:37 阅读次数: 0

小程序商城工具平台测评

小程序是继APP和H5页面应用之外的又一类面向移动应用场景的应用。相较于公众号微商城,小程序微商城基于各大大流量平台,有着成本低,流量入口更丰富,使用体验流畅等优势。是目前非常受欢迎的应用之一。我们常见的小程序有微信小程序,百度小程序,支付宝小程序。微信小程序最为常见和用到最多。今天就以几家微信小程序商城为例,给大家介绍几家大的小程序第三方工具的各自特点优势,给大家参考。有赞有赞微商城是国内主流的
分类: 其他 发布时间: 05-28 20:24 阅读次数: 0

樊登读书 爱因斯坦传 MD

各位好,我现在是在维也纳的市政厅录制今天的书籍,这是我们第一次在海外录书,今天我选择的书是《爱因斯坦传》。 那为什么要在维也纳录《爱因斯坦传》呢?首先是因为爱因斯坦来过维也纳,并且在维也纳居住过长达四年的时间,至今他的故居还依然被完好地保留着。更重要的一件事,是维也纳有他很多好朋友,比如说对他有非常大启发的哲学家维特根斯坦,还有跟他经常有书信往来并且深入地探讨了很多人性问题的弗洛伊德,都居住在维也纳。在1921年的时候,爱因斯坦来到维也纳发表了一次演讲,就在金色大厅里边,有3000多人坐在现场
分类: 其他 发布时间: 05-28 20:21 阅读次数: 0

巧用Stream:像sql一样操作数据集合

背景:   从数据库中查询出的数据,最各种运算。Stream最方便。 //转Map操作 实体中的2个字段,转为key=字段 value=字段 Map<String, Integer> collect = studentList.stream().collect(Collectors.toMap(Student::getGroupPointId, Student::getGroupStatus)); //转Map操作 key=某个字段,value=实体对象 Map<String, Student
分类: 其他 发布时间: 05-28 20:21 阅读次数: 0

每日作业5/28

""" 今日作业 必做题 1.整理今日内容,用自己的话术和思路整理到个人博客中 2.阅读CBV源码,截图加注释到手机一份,要求做到脱稿说出流程 3.利用模版的继承及CBV完成网站首页 登陆 注册页面搭建 实现三者相互交互 urls.py from django.conf.urls import url from django.contrib import admin from app01 import views urlpatterns = [ url(r'^admin/', adm
分类: 其他 发布时间: 05-28 20:21 阅读次数: 0

CodeForecs 1270E Divide Points

CodeForecs 1270E Divide Points https://codeforces.com/contest/1270/problem/E 平面上有 \(n\) 个两两不同的点,其中第 \(i\) 个点坐标为 \((x_i,y_i)\) . 现在需要将其分为两个非空集合 \(A,B\) ,满足每个点要么在 \(A\) 内,要么在 \(B\) 内. 枚举每一对点,若它们在同一集合内,则用蓝色写下它们之间的欧几里得距离,若它们在不同集合,则将黄色写下它们之间的欧几里得距离.若存在黄色
分类: 其他 发布时间: 05-28 20:21 阅读次数: 0

tocmat 提示构件未成功部署

tocmat 提示构件未成功部署 可以运行tomcat的配置文件 构件 Facet 模块 找到原因了 @WebServlet(name = "Day004ServletGetAll",urlPatterns = "day04/getAll") // day04/getAll 应该写为 /day/04/getAll
分类: 其他 发布时间: 05-28 20:21 阅读次数: 0